The 216 MHz Listen Technologies iDSP Prime Level III RF System 216MHzfrom Listen Technologies iDSP Prime Level III RF System 216MHzincludes one Stationary RF Transmitter, one Universal Antenna Kit, one Universal Rack Mounting Kit, four Intelligent DSP RF Receivers, four Universal Ear Speakers, two Intelligent Earphone/Neck Loop Lanyards, one 6.6' Dual RCA to Dual RCA Cable, one Intelligent 12-Unit Charging Tray, and one Assistive Listening Notification Signage Kit.

The Stationary RF Transmitter connects to your main audio system, to broadcast a high-quality audio signal to belt pack receivers or stationary receivers. The Look & Listen LCD display shows channel, lock, programming, and RF power.

Each Intelligent DSP RF Receiver features DSP SQ noise-reduction technology, which provides users with 20 dB less noise and hiss. A field-replaceable, lithium-ion battery is included with the unit, and the integrated neck loop/lanyard with DSP loop driver improves the listening experience for T-coil users.

Q: 9. What are the advantages/disadvantages of using the 216mhz vs 72

A: The 216 MHz system would be great for large coverage areas. With the right antenna they can reach up to about 3,000 ft line-of-sight. You would only be able to have about 3 transmitters in the same area using 216 MHz, though. 72 MHz has a smaller range of about 1,000 ft line-of-sight, but you would be able to have about 7-8 transmitters in the same area. This tends to be the more popular frequency, as well.
